  Harnessing Wind Energy | Juniper Green Energy In an era where the need for sustainable energy solutions has never been more critical, wind energy emerges as a powerful contender.   Understanding Wind Energy   Wind energy is the process of converting wind's kinetic energy into electrical power using wind turbines. These turbines capture wind's energy with their blades, which spin a generator to produce electricity. The concept, while simple, involves sophisticated technology and engineering to maximize efficiency and minimize environmental impact. How Wind Turbines Work   Wind turbines operate on the principle of aerodynamic lift. When wind flows over the turbine blades, it creates a lift force, causing the blades to rotate. This rotation drives a generator, converting the kinetic energy into electrical power.   Solar Energy Project | Juniper Green Energy In the quest for sustainable energy solutions, solar energy stands as a beacon of hope and innovation.   Understanding Solar Energy Projects   Solar energy projects involve the conversion of sunlight into electricity through photovoltaic (PV) systems or concentrated solar power (CSP). PV systems use solar panels to convert sunlight directly into electricity, while CSP systems use mirrors or lenses to focus sunlight onto a small area to produce heat, which is then used to generate electricity. These projects can range from small residential installations to large-scale solar farms that power entire communities. The Importance of Solar Energy Projects 1.   Project For Wind Energy | Juniper Green Energy As the world continues to grapple with the pressing need for sustainable and renewable energy sources, wind energy emerges as a powerful solution to meet the growing demand for clean energy.   The Importance of Wind Energy Wind energy is one of the fastest-growing sources of renewable energy worldwide. It is an abundant, inexhaustible, and clean resource that significantly reduces greenhouse gas emissions and dependency on fossil fuels. Wind energy plays a crucial role in mitigating climate change, enhancing energy security, and promoting sustainable development. By converting the kinetic energy of wind into electricity, wind turbines generate power without emitting harmful pollutants, making it a vital component of the global energy transition.
